Wood window service encompasses a range of professional tasks a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. These services typically include inspecting window frames and sashes for damage, addressing issues such as rot, warping, or deterioration, and replacing or repairing damaged parts. Technicians may also perform refinishing work, like sanding and re-staining, to improve the appearance and longevity of wooden windows. The goal is to ensure that windows function properly, look appealing, and remain durable over time.

This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ained wooden windows.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can cause wood to swell, crack, or rot, leading to dr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s. Addressing these issues through professional repairs can enhance window performance, improve energy efficiency, and prevent further damage. In some cases, services may also include sealing gaps or replacing hardware to restore proper operation.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Smithville,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Window Repair - Repair costs for wood windows typically range from $150 to $500 per window, dep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s like sash replacement are usually on the lower end, while extensive frame work can be more expensive.

Replacement Window Costs - Replacing a wood window with a new one generally costs between $300 and $800 per window. Factors influencing price include size, style, and the type of glass used.

Installation Expenses - Professional installation services for wood windows often range from $200 to $600 per window. The complexity of the installation and local labor rates can impact the overall cost.

Additional Charges - Additional costs may include removal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and any necessary finishing or painting, typically costing $100 to $300. These are variable depending on project scope and local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ood window services are available locally? Local service providers offer a range of services including window repair, restoration, replacement, and custom woodworking to enhance the appearance and functionality of wood windows.

How can I determine if my wood windows need repair or replacement? Professionals can assess the condition of wood windows to identify issues such as rot, warping, or damage, helping determine whether repairs or replacement are appropriate.

Are there options for restoring historic or antique wood windows? Yes, many local pros specialize in restoring historic or antique wood windows to preserve their original character while improving performance.

What are common signs that wood windows require servicing? Signs include drafts, difficulty opening or closing, visible rot or decay, and damaged or peeling paint.

How do local pros ensure quality in wood window services? Service providers typically use quality materials and craftsmanship, with many offering consultations to recommend suitable solutions for each window’s condition.
